This is a review of the HP 4650 all-in-one-printer.

Update 11/27/15
Today, while using the ink cartridges that were supplied with the printer, the printer decided that the color cartridge was not compatible with it. It gave me an error message about the incompatibility instead of printing. I tried a couple different things to get it to print but to no avail; I had to replace the "offending" cartridge.

Original 3 star review:

First off, as a printer it is really quite nice, albeit it will not win any speed contests. It is kind of average in printing speed and downright slow when printing photos. To change to draft mode, you need to install the software and change the setting from there. You cannot do it on the printer itself nor can you change that setting with an iThing. But at least it is changeable and draft mode is quicker than standard mode and more than adequate for quality of print. The print quality from this machine is very good. In addition to all the text and draft mode pictures I print, I printed a black and white picture in standard mode and although it took quite a while, the print itself was quite impressive—clear and vivid.

The printer is very easy to set up use with an iThing. It took hardly any time to remove all the packing material and blue tape, and to set it up on my wireless network. Note that if you connect to the priner with an Ethernet cable, the wireless functions are automatically disabled.

To print with my laptop required downloading the software (it does come with a software disk, too). Once I had the software installed I was prompted to set up an HPConnected account. The HPConnected account is how HP keeps track of how much you use the printer, what types of documents you print, etc. The disclosures of what you are agreeing to is really a bit daunting. Nonetheless, HP, like other printer manufacturers, have been selling printers for cheap for years, while making their profits on the ink. This isn’t a bad business model, but for us consumers it is frustrating to pay nearly as much for ink as for a new printer altogether, so a lot of people have started buying third party ink for cheap. To stem this tide, Epson has come out with more expensive printers that have huge ink wells instead of cartridges. HP’s solution to the profit exodus is to have you subscribe to what they call “instant ink”. You sign up for 50, 100, or 300 pages of printing per month and you can roll over up to one month’s worth of pages to the next month. (Look at their instant ink webiste for more details about pricing and how it works.) If you go over your allotment, you pay extra. Your printer reports back to HP how much you are printing and when it anticpates you will soon be in need of more ink, they will ship it to you like magic. Very cool on the one hand, very creepy on the other. The printer comes with a three month free subscription, if you sign up during your initial software setup of the printer. You don’t have to sign up at all, and can purchase ink as you go, as always. The cartridges (two: one color, one black), appear to me to be rather small. It uses size 63, which is very new. I suspect they made them small so that you would be encouraged to sign up for the instant ink subscription instead of replacing cartridges on your own.

I like the printer as a printer, but the small ink cartridges, and the “instant ink” subscription alternative are both seriously off-putting.'

Additional info--current as of 11/5/15:
The three stars were for performance, not Instant Ink. For $100, you get an HP all in one that will print "up to" 190 pages with a standard set of ink cartridges. It prints about 10 ppm ISO, and has a max resolution of 4800 x 1200, and has a 100-sheet paper tray. To purchase replacements for the ink cartridges will cost you $36 [you are not required to subscribe to instant ink]. However, for a $130 for an Epson XP-810, you get better max resolution at 5760 x 1440, 14ppm ISO, 250-sheet paper tray, and up to 250 pages per set of cartridges at $37 per set. For $75, you can get a Canon MX922 (slightly older but still available model), that will give you better resolution yet at 9600 x 2400 (color, less for just B&W), print speed similar to the HP, 250-sheet paper tray, and about 300 pages per set of ink cartridges at $38 per set. Of course there are many other printers available as well, these are just some I am familiar with for comparison.

Here is why to buy this laptop:
1) Newest Kaby Lake generation 7 Intel processor, low 15 watt usage and great speed for the price. Runs quiet and cool.

2) DDR4 ram, again the latest and greatest, also happens to be the cheapest ram available. Ram prices have an inverse relationship to normal consumer priced goods. Most things cost more when new, but because PC components become obsolete so quickly, when ram is first introduced this is the product being currently manufactured, which in turn means supply can easily exceed demand, which means lower prices. Once ram is no longer being actively manufactured the supply dries up and prices increase. Also ram can EASILY be added to this laptop, takes less than 5 minutes and costs exactly $24.99 for the best available, here is the link to the 4GB stick I added: https://www.amazon.com/Ballistix-16GBx2-PC4-19200-SODIMM-260-Pin/dp/B01DGOF6GE?th=1
***Additional note about ram, I chose to purchase an additional stick of 4gb rather than a 8gb or 16gb. There is a phenomenon known as "dual channel" with regards to ram, the concept is that if you have 2 like sticks of ram (they need to match in a few tech specs), in the exact same size, ie: 2 sticks of 4gb of ram, your pc will be able to access both sticks of ram at the same time. If you have 2 mismatched sticks, like a 4gb and an 8gb, then the pc will access only 1 at a time. Therefore after talking to a computer genius friend of mine and doing about an hours research on this specific application, my best guess is that the extra money on the 8gb stick of ram would be a waste, two 4gb sticks of dual channel ram will out perform a 4gb and 8gb stick together for most applications. Also please note that for 99% of users 8gb of ram total is plenty. My personal opinion of adding more than 8gb of ram to this specific laptop would be like putting the most expensive Z rated tires on your honda accord, yes the tires might be rated for 200mph, but will you ever utilize it? If you do want to have more than 8gb of ram total, I would recommend purchasing 2 identical sticks of 8gb or 16gb ram to utilize dual channel.

3) Full 1080 HD LED back lit (vs LCD) Screen, pretty much unheard of for this price. LED backlit biggest advantage is it uses less energy, thus better battery life. Also has a matte finish screen, I prefer the look of a glossy screen (good for a desktop in a controlled lighting environment), but because laptops travel with you to different places, you often times have reflection problems with a glossy screen.

4) Battery life, best battery life you can get for anywhere close to 3x the cost of this pc. Please know that 12 hours is in best case scenario, meaning lowest screen brightness, and NOT playing videos or games or other CPU intensive tasks. Based on my first week of use I feel comfortable planning on a solid 7 to 10 hours of normal use. Please note that the battery is not easily removed, as one reviewer put, "let your future self worry about that". ****Note on battery, ACER has a specific process for breaking in your battery. If you do not follow it you WILL limit its potential. If you are too lazy to find the manual online here is my summary of what they say: Charge laptop to full (charge light turns to blue) before you ever turn it on. Then leave the laptop plugged in while the computer updates, it will not update and boot up the first time without being plugged in. As soon as updates are completed unplug the laptop and use the PC until the battery is almost dead. Then charge it to full and immediately unplug and discharge to near empty. Do this cycle a total of 3 times to condition your battery for its best longevity.

5) Back LIT keyboard, there is no other laptop back of $800 that offers a backlit keyboard that I could find. This means the keys light up when one is pushed, you will absolutely love this feature if you have never had it. Also the keys are crisp but very easy to use, I love them.

6) Easily upgrade-able. I will briefly touch on this, because other reviews have done a fine job of addressing it. Basically to turn this PC from great to ridiculously amazing do 2 things. The first is add ram (although mine operated for almost a week very well on the stock 4GB). The second is add a SSD or Solid State Hard Drive. To make a long story short the motherboard for this PC has 2 spots for a hard drive, the SATA and the m.2. The 1TB stock hard drive is installed on the sata slot. That means the m.2 slot is open. You can either purchase a traditional sata SSD and replace the existing hard drive, or purchase a m.2 SSD and have 2 hard drives. The latter is the option I chose, I am placing the operating system and programs on the SSD because it is much quicker, and I will place files (Photos, games, music, movies) on the stock drive. ***If you decide to pull the stock hard drive, you can purchase a usb case for it and turn it into an external hard drive that connects via usb cable.

By Jeff
This is an excellent device and I strongly recommend it if you use a password manager that supports it (Last Pass, Dashlane, etc). The benefit of this device with a Password Manager is you can enable two factor authentication to add a new device capable of signing into your account. In short, it doesn't matter if someone knows you master password, they can't add a device (computer capable accessing your account) unless the have they have a Yubikey.

To add a phone or tablet that doesn't have a USB, use this device on a computer to temporarily disable the two factor Yubikey authentication, add your Device, then reable the key. I recommend getting a backup key or if your spouse or partner uses one, register both keys on each other's account. This will save headaches if the device is lost.

This security key has the ability to maintain two two security access methods, e.g., Smart Card and Fido U2F. Be aware this comes with no documentation at all! I mean none - while there is a lot of information on their website and on the Dashlane Password Manager website, you get the feeling that these products are aimed at a narrow group of IT savvy individuals or organizations with IT specialists to configure them for staff.
